ARC Mid-Career Industry Fellowship

Professor Kerry Wilkinson

Professor Kerry Wilkinson (School of Agriculture, Food and Wine) has been awarded $1,141,640 over four years, as part of the Australian Research Council’s Mid-Career Industry Fellowships scheme, to investigate the potential winemaking applications of membrane filtration. More information.

Energy Sector – Environment award

Energy Sector – Environment award

Associate Professor Manouchehr Haghighi (School of Chemical Engineering) and his team have won the Energy Sector – Environment award at the Energy and Mining Premier's Awards.
